What the Bang Was and What It Released in Heritage Pines

The torsion spring is wound to a specific rotational tension when installed in Heritage Pines, FL. That tension is what stores the energy used to lift the door in Heritage Pines. The winding process compresses the spring wire's grain structure at the boundaries between coils in Heritage Pines, FL. Over thousands of cycles, microscopic cracks develop at the highest stress points in the wire structure, typically near the winding cone in Heritage Pines. When a crack propagates through the full cross-section of the wire, the spring fractures in Heritage Pines, FL. The stored rotational tension releases instantly through the fracture point in Heritage Pines. The sudden release of several hundred foot-pounds of rotational tension in a fraction of a second produces the sharp, loud bang you heard in Heritage Pines, FL. The bang is the sound of that energy releasing in Heritage Pines.

Why the Opener Running Without the Door Moving Is Normal in Heritage Pines

This is the symptom most homeowners notice first in Heritage Pines, FL. You press the opener button. The opener motor runs. The trolley travels along the rail. But the door doesn't move in Heritage Pines. This is the expected behavior when the spring has broken in Heritage Pines, FL. The opener is designed to provide a small net force against a door that's already counterbalanced by the spring in Heritage Pines. With the spring broken, the opener is trying to lift the full door weight with only 10 to 20 pounds of net lifting force in Heritage Pines, FL. It can't in Heritage Pines. The opener is not broken. The spring is in Heritage Pines, FL.

How to Tell if the Cable Also Failed When the Spring Broke in Heritage Pines

Look at the bottom corners of the door in Heritage Pines, FL. If one cable is hanging loose at the bottom corner rather than running taut from the bottom bracket up toward the drum, the cable on that side also failed in Heritage Pines. The door will be visibly lower on the side with the broken cable in Heritage Pines, FL. If both cables appear taut and the door is at an even height despite the broken spring, only the spring has failed in Heritage Pines. The Actual Weight of a Residential Garage Door Without Spring Assistance in Heritage Pines

A standard single-car steel garage door panel assembly weighs 130 to 200 pounds depending on the gauge, insulation, and window configuration in Heritage Pines, FL. A standard double-car door weighs 200 to 400 pounds in Heritage Pines. These weights are what the spring counterbalancing system reduces to the 10 to 20 pounds of net force the opener is designed to move in Heritage Pines, FL. Without the spring, the full panel assembly weight must be lifted by the opener or by manual effort in Heritage Pines. Neither is designed for this and neither can do it safely in Heritage Pines, FL.

Why the Door Won't Hold Its Position if Manually Raised in Heritage Pines, FL

When the door is raised manually with the opener disconnected and the spring is intact, the spring's counterbalancing force holds the door at whatever height you leave it in Heritage Pines. The spring tension exactly balances the door weight and the door stays put in Heritage Pines, FL. With the spring broken, there's no counterbalancing force in Heritage Pines. The door's weight pulls it downward the moment you release it in Heritage Pines, FL. If you raise it manually and let go, it will drop in Heritage Pines. A 200-pound door dropping from the halfway open position generates significant force in Heritage Pines, FL.

What Running the Opener Does to the Motor and Drive System in Heritage Pines

The opener motor is rated for a specific torque output that's designed to move a counterbalanced door in Heritage Pines, FL. Running the opener against the full door weight without spring assistance puts the motor in an overload condition in Heritage Pines. The motor draws more current than its rated load in Heritage Pines, FL. It runs hotter than its designed operating temperature in Heritage Pines. The drive gear, typically a plastic or nylon gear that meshes with a metal worm gear, is under significantly more torque than its design rating in Heritage Pines, FL. In some cases the force limit trips and stops the motor before damage occurs in Heritage Pines. In others, the drive gear strips and the opener requires repair alongside the spring replacement in Heritage Pines, FL.

Why Both Springs Are Usually at the Same Point in Their Lifespan in Heritage Pines

Both springs were installed at the same time and have completed the same number of cycles in Heritage Pines, FL. Metal fatigue is a function of the number of cycles and the stress per cycle in Heritage Pines. Both springs have experienced identical cycle counts under identical stress conditions in Heritage Pines, FL. The spring that broke reached its individual fatigue threshold first due to microscopic variations in wire structure in Heritage Pines. The other spring has reached essentially the same point in its fatigue progression in Heritage Pines, FL.

A complete break in a torsion spring creates a visible gap in the otherwise continuous coil where the wire has separated in Heritage Pines. The gap is typically one to three inches wide and is visible by looking directly at the spring on the shaft above the door in Heritage Pines, FL. A larger gap suggests the spring has been broken for a while and the coils have continued to relax apart in Heritage Pines.

Standard residential torsion springs are rated for approximately 10,000 cycles in Heritage Pines. At an average of four open and close cycles per day, that's approximately 7 years of service in Heritage Pines, FL. Households that use the garage door more frequently reach that cycle count faster in Heritage Pines. High-cycle springs rated for 25,000 cycles or more last proportionally longer in Heritage Pines, FL.
